3.6 Disconnect the customer premise wiring
from the Telephone Network Interface Device
(NID). Straighten the ends of the wires, cut
kinked and stripped ends. Lift the Green/Red
rocker to full up position. Insert wires into the
Customer wire rocker holes. While assuring that
wires are fully inserted lower the rocker to fully
seated position (See Fig 3).

3.7 Connect a wire pair from the Telephone NID

to the rocker labeled TEL (orange). Follow
procedure described above for the wire pair
termination (See Figs 2 & 3).

3.8 To keep wire pairs organized, route them

through the molded wire looms. (See Fig. 2)

5 RESET

IMPORTANT: This unit MUST be reset during
initial installation. Follow these instructions to
reset the unit.

5.1 Confirm that the power is connected to the

MTA (Blue) rocker of SVM-4 by observing
green LED blinking.

5.2 Gently push the reset button once with a

blunt object to ensure the service to the
customer is from the Telco Service Provider
(See Figure 4).

NOTE:

THE RESET SWITCH IS DISABLED DURING

RINGING VOLTAGE PRESENCE AND TEN

SECONDS AFTER THE LAST RINGING

VOLTAGE.
